Game Recap: Men's Basketball |

Bisons Struggle from Three, Fall to UAFS in Season Opener

LITTLE ROCK, Ark. — Despite a strong debut from transfer Josh Denton, Harding fell short in its season opener, losing 91-83 to Arkansas-Fort Smith in the Central Region Challenge at Little Rock Christian. Denton scored a team-high 25 points, but it wasn't enough to overcome the balanced attack of the Lions, led by Terrell Williams, Jr.'s 19 points, as six UAFS players reached double figures.

Denton, who transferred from Arkansas-Monticello, shot 9-of-13 from the field and led the Bisons with 25 points and five rebounds. Stetson Smithson added 13 points and six rebounds, while Keyln McBride chipped in 13 points and four assists.

Harding led 21-20 with 8:13 left in the first half, but Arkansas-Fort Smith scored the next seven points and never trailed again. The Lions took a 45-43 lead into halftime and pulled away in the second half, leading by as many as 15 points.

The Bisons struggled from beyond the arc, shooting just 22.2% (6-of-27) from three-point range. Harding also committed 16 turnovers, which Arkansas-Fort Smith converted into 21 points.

The Bisons will look to bounce back on Saturday at 4 p.m. against Rogers State in their second Central Region Challenge game.
